<dfn id="w48us"></dfn><ul id="w48us"></ul>
  • <ul id="w48us"></ul>
  • <del id="w48us"></del>
    <ul id="w48us"></ul>
  • 斯倫貝謝軟件筆試經(jīng)驗

    時間:2020-12-11 13:29:57 筆試經(jīng)驗 我要投稿

    斯倫貝謝軟件筆試經(jīng)驗

      一道斯倫貝謝軟件筆試題

    斯倫貝謝軟件筆試經(jīng)驗

      軟件, 筆試, 斯倫貝

      每個公司的軟件題目應該都是其在實際工作當中會遇到的問題,這道斯倫貝謝的算法題我猜測應該也是如此。題目是09屆畢業(yè)生招聘時出的,如下:

      現(xiàn)在一個廣場上有一些木樁,可以知道這些木樁的坐標。給你一根很長的繩子,繞成一圈,將所有木樁都繞在里面。之后收緊繩子,直到其緊繃。此時有木樁與繩子接觸,另外一些木樁則是在繩子繞成的圈的內(nèi)部。 我們將與繩子接觸的木樁稱作頂點,請編寫程序,求出這些木樁中的頂點。

      這道題目其實不難,諸位讀者可以思考一下,再看我給的解決方案。另外提醒一下,木樁的坐標是人定的,我們可以將木樁的坐標統(tǒng)一定在第一象限。

      以下是這個問題的解答,我只給出算法大體流程,但不給出具體代碼。

      我們的輸入是一個數(shù)組,這個數(shù)組中包含所有木樁的坐標,即一個POINT。

      第一步,找出這些點中,位于最下方,即Y坐標值最小的點,我們稱之為木樁A

      我們以A點作為基準點進行下一步分析。找出逆時針方向的下一個頂點。這個頂點的尋找方向,必然是先找右上方,如果右上方?jīng)]有點,則找左上方。

      在右上方,下一個頂點必然是與A相連,斜率最小的點。如果右上方?jīng)]有點,那么我們需要從左上方查找斜率也是最小的一個點。這一點讀者可以在紙上畫圖查證。

      按照這種方法,我們很容易找到逆時針的下一個點,我們稱之為B點,現(xiàn)在從B點查找B點的'逆時針下一個頂點。對于B點來說,我們也需要先查找右上方,如果右上方?jīng)]有木樁,則查找左上方,左上方?jīng)]有,則需要查找左下方,如果左下方?jīng)]有,那就需要查找右下方。按照此次序依次查找。

      對于右上方有木樁的情形,我們需要找到與B點相連斜率最小的木樁。

      右上方無木樁,左上方有木樁的情形,我們需要查找左上方中,與B相連斜率最小的木樁。

      對于左下方的情形,我們需要查找與B相連斜率最小的木樁。

      對于右下方的情形,我們需要查找與B相連斜率最小的木樁。

      雖然都是查找斜率最小,但我們需要依次比較四種情況,而不能混在一起查找。

      按照這種方法,我們可以找到C點。

      重復由B找到C的步驟,我們可以找到C的逆時針下一個頂點,依次查找,則可以找出所有頂點。這里還需要注意一點,我們需要保存上一次的斜率,本次查找時的斜率必須比上一次查找時的斜率大,或者本次查找的下一個頂點的位置,位于四個方位中的下一個方位。

      這個方法很簡單,但效率很低,每次查找,都需要計算出當前頂點與其他所有點的斜率,并進行分類排序比較。但目前我只想到這一種方法,如果誰有更好的方法,歡迎給我留言 。

    【斯倫貝謝軟件筆試經(jīng)驗】相關文章:

    筆試經(jīng)驗:談談軟件兼容性測試02-13

    錫伯族貝倫舞種類10-06

    筆試經(jīng)驗:筆試內(nèi)容準備09-02

    故宮筆試經(jīng)驗05-07

    長虹筆試經(jīng)驗12-19

    銀監(jiān)會筆試經(jīng)驗12-18

    招商筆試經(jīng)驗12-18

    微軟筆試經(jīng)驗03-01

    求職筆試經(jīng)驗03-01

    蘇寧筆試經(jīng)驗筆試寫作08-31

    主站蜘蛛池模板: 国产成人无码久久久精品一| 国产亚洲婷婷香蕉久久精品| 国语自产精品视频在线区| 国产精品成人免费观看| 99re热这里只有精品视频中文字幕| 日本国产精品久久| 青青草原综合久久大伊人精品| 精品人妻人人做人人爽| 亚洲精品无码你懂的网站| 国内精品久久久久久久久| 久久久精品午夜免费不卡| 久久99精品国产自在现线小黄鸭 | 一级成人精品h| 国产精品无码无卡在线播放| 中文字幕日韩精品在线| 精品久久久久国产免费| 国产成人精品高清不卡在线| 久久国产精品成人免费| 亚洲国产精品成人久久蜜臀| 无码精品一区二区三区免费视频| 久久亚洲精品中文字幕| 亚洲精品人成无码中文毛片| 久久久久国产精品嫩草影院| 国产精品无码一区二区在线| 97精品在线播放| 777久久精品一区二区三区无码 | 国产精品毛片一区二区三区| 日韩精品久久久肉伦网站| 亚洲精品国产美女久久久| 亚洲一区精品无码| 日韩AV无码精品人妻系列| 欧美精品黑人粗大免费| 久久精品蜜芽亚洲国产AV| 精品久久久无码人妻中文字幕豆芽| 人妻AV一区二区三区精品| 老司机亚洲精品影院无码| 日产欧美国产日韩精品| 国产精品无码av在线播放| 国产一区二区三区久久精品| 久久99热国产这有精品| 尤物国产在线精品福利一区|